GoPro Introduces the MISSION 1 Series of Cinema Cameras



GoPro has officially launched its groundbreaking MISSION 1 Series of cinema cameras, designed to cater to the needs of filmmakers, content creators, and enthusiasts alike. This new line features three distinct models—MISSION 1 PRO, MISSION 1, and MISSION 1 PRO ILS—each equipped with cutting-edge technology to deliver enhanced performance, image quality, and versatility.

Unmatched Performance


The MISSION 1 Series is touted as the world's smallest and lightest professional cinema camera lineup, promising unparalleled ruggedness and performance for any shooting environment. Powered by the innovative GP3 processor and equipped with a new 50MP 1" sensor, these cameras provide superior low-light performance, incredible resolution, and a range of frame rates that can satisfy even the most demanding projects.

Features That Stand Out


  • - 50MP 1" Sensor: The newly developed sensor captures stunning images with up to 14 stops of dynamic range, making it ideal for low-light scenarios.
  • - Ultra High Frame Rates: The series supports up to 8K video at 60 frames per second and 4K video up to 240 frames per second, resulting in a range of stunning slow-motion options.
  • - Open Gate Video Capture: This feature allows filmmakers to use the full sensor for added flexibility in post-production.

Enhanced Audio and Accessories


In addition to stunning visuals, the MISSION 1 Series also boasts industry-leading sound quality with 4 microphones for enhanced stereo recording and wind noise reduction. The new Wireless Mic System works seamlessly with the cameras, ensuring that your audio quality matches the exceptional video.

The MISSION 1 Series is also complemented by a robust ecosystem of accessories, including the Media Mod for additional I/O capabilities, a versatile grip for easy point-and-shoot use, and the new Enduro 2 battery for extended recording times. Preorders for the MISSION 1 cameras are starting on May 21, 2026, with widespread availability from May 28.
